APPLICATION

Plant growth hormones, growth regulators, fruit drop inhibitors, and herbicides can be used in tomatoes, vegetables, peaches, etc., as well as pharmaceutical intermediates.

It is used as a plant growth regulator, a fruit drop prevention agent, and a herbicide, and it can be used for tomato sparse flowering and peach tree fruiting.

4-Chlorophenoxyacetic acid or parachlorophenoxyacetate (PCPA) is a synthetic pesticide similar to chemicals in a group of plant hormones called auxins.



BASIC INFORMATION
 
Product name 4-CPA
Melting point
157-158°C
Apearance White prism Needle crystal
CAS No. 122-88-3
Odour A fragrance smell
Characteristic Sensitive to moisture
Solublity Soluble in ethanol, acetone and benzene, slightly soluble in water.
Toxicity Low toxicity, median lethal dose (rat, oral) 850 mg/kg.
Natural Irritating
Storage condition Storage conditions 0-6 °C; sealed dry storage.
The warehouse is ventilated and dried at a low temperature; it is stored and transported separately from the food materials.

PRODUCTION METHODS

After condensing phenol with chloroacetic acid, it is obtained by chlorination.

1. Condensation The molten phenol was mixed with 15% sodium hydroxide solution, and the chloroacetic acid solution was neutralized with sodium carbonate. The two were put into a reaction pot and heated to reflux for 4 hours. After the reaction is complete, add hydrochloric acid to adjust the pH to 2-3, stir and cool, crystallize, filter, wash in ice water, and dry to obtain phenoxyacetic acid.

2. Chlorination Phenoxyacetic acid and glacial acetic acid were mixed and dissolved by stirring, iodine tablets were added, and chlorine was passed at 26-34°C. After the end of chlorine, it was left overnight, and crystals were precipitated in cold water the next day, filtered, washed with water until neutral, and dried to obtain finished products.

Double Wire Fence

A double wire Fence, also known as a twin wire fence or 2D fence, is a type of fencing system that consists of two parallel horizontal wires connected by vertical wires. The horizontal wires are usually spaced apart at a fixed distance, while the vertical wires are spaced at regular intervals to form a grid-like pattern.


This type of fence is known for its strength and durability. The double wire construction provides extra rigidity and stability, making it suitable for a wide range of applications, including residential, commercial, and industrial settings. It is commonly used for security purposes, as it is difficult to cut or break through.


The double wire fence is available in various heights and can be customized to meet specific requirements. It can be installed with posts and panels or as a roll of Wire Mesh that is stretched between posts. The fence can be coated with a protective layer, such as galvanized or PVC coating, to enhance its resistance to corrosion and weathering.


Overall, the double wire fence is a popular choice for those seeking a strong and long-lasting fencing solution that provides both security and aesthetic appeal.
